-
No Transaction Fees: When you donate by check, the full amount goes directly to the organization without any processing fees. Credit cards and payment services typically charge a percentage fee, which can reduce the overall donation.
-
Increased Amount for the Charity: Because there are no fees deducted from a check donation, charities receive the entire amount, allowing them to use every dollar for their programs and services.

An Amazon Wish List is a public gift registry that any Amazon shopper can access. It allows you to easily add items to your Amazon order and have them shipped directly to Equi-Ed!
​
Before you check out, search the Equi-Ed wish list, and add an item or two to your purchase.
Items will be shipped directly to us so there's no hassle of arranging shipping or going to the post office.
​
The items on our wish list are needed daily, like fly masks, mucking rakes, halters, and grooming supplies. The things we use everyday. And all items are tax deductible!
